Add, remove, or replace certificates from the certificate store

This article describes working with certificates in the certificate store, certificates that are used to validate the SSL connection of the connectors to other endpoints. For information on HTTPS certificates, used for the user interface, see Update or renew SSL certificates for Nginx, RabbitMQ, or Consul.

The web server used by Splunk SOAR implements HTTP Strict Transport Security (HSTS) to ensure all traffic in and out of the web server is encrypted. A potential side effect of a site using HSTS is that some browsers might prevent you from visiting the site at all if it uses an untrusted or self-signed TLS certificate.

Add a custom certificate to the certificate store

To add a custom certificate to the certificate store:

phenv python3 <PHANTOM_HOME>/bin/import_cert.py -i /tmp/ca.crt
<PHANTOM_HOME>/bin/phsvc restart uwsgi

In this example, the import_cert.py script is copying the certificate file ca.crt to the <PHANTOM_HOME>/etc/certs/ directory, then consolidating all the files in that directory to the <PHANTOM_HOME>/etc/cacerts.pem file. The cacerts.pem file is used by to verify all server certificates.

The <PHANTOM_HOME>/bin/phsvc restart uwsgi restarts the web server so the updated cacerts.pem file is reloaded.

Remove a certificate from the certificate store

If you need to remove a certificate that you have previously installed, perform the following tasks:

  1. Delete the file for that certificate from <PHANTOM_HOME>/etc/certs/.
  2. Run the import_cert.py script with no parameters.
  3. Restart the web server.

Replace existing HTTPS certificate with certificate signed by a Certificate Authority

Perform the following tasks to replace the default certificate in Splunk SOAR (Cloud) or Splunk SOAR (On-Premises) with a valid certificate signed by a Certificate Authority.

Passphrases for certificate files are not supported by Splunk SOAR (Cloud) or Splunk SOAR (On-premises).

  1. Back up the existing certificate files in the following locations:
    <PHANTOM_HOME>/etc/ssl/certs/httpd_cert.crt 
    <PHANTOM_HOME>/etc/ssl/private/httpd_cert.key
    
  2. Replace the existing certificate files with your new files, in the same location. If you choose to use a different location, edit the <PHANTOM_HOME>/usr/nginx/conf/conf.d/phantom-nginx-server.conf file to point to the appropriate location.

    If you modify the Nginx configuration, it may be overwritten when you upgrade Splunk SOAR (Cloud) or Splunk SOAR (On-Premises).

  3. If you are using a commercial certificate authority, you will be given one or more intermediate certificates, and possibly a root certificate, to go along with your server certificate. You must add the intermediates and root, if provided, into the httpd_cert.crt file along with the server certificate. Add the domain certificate first, then add each certificate that signs the preceding certificate until you reach the root certificate.

    Append the lines from the intermediate certificates to the server certificate file, following the previously described order.

    You can use the openssl x509 -in httpd_cert.crt -text -noout command to decode the httpd_cert.crt file, if needed.

  4. Ensure the certificate and key are owned by phantom:phantom by checking ls -la to see the permissions. If you need to update the permissions, run
    chown phantom:phantom <PHANTOM_HOME>/etc/ssl/certs/httpd_cert.crt  <PHANTOM_HOME>/etc/ssl/private/httpd_cert.key
  5. Restart the nginix service:
    /<PHANTOM_HOME>/bin/phsvc restart nginx

    If Nginx fails to restart, SELinux may have a conflict with the changed security context of the SSL files. The issue can be resolved by resetting the security context of the replaced SSL files. The Nginx error log location is <PHANTOM_HOME>/var/log/nginx/error.log. Run the following commands to reset the security context and restart Nginx:

    restorecon <PHANTOM_HOME>/etc/ssl/certs/httpd_cert.crt 
    restorecon <PHANTOM_HOME>/etc/ssl/private/httpd_cert.key 
    <PHANTOM_HOME>/bin/phsvc restart nginx
